Career Roles | Key Responsibilities |
---|---|
Public Health Inspector | Conduct inspections to ensure compliance with health and safety regulations |
Occupational Health and Safety Specialist | Develop and implement safety programs in the workplace |
Environmental Health Officer | Monitor and assess environmental health risks in the community |
Public Health Educator | Educate the public on health and safety regulations and practices |
